Item 4.02-Non-Reliance on Previously Issued Financial Statements or Related
Audit Report or Completed Interim Report.
In connection with a review of its public filings, Iron Spark I Inc., a Delaware
corporation (the "Company"), realized that it had incorrectly omitted certain
expenses related to Nasdaq fees for the initial listing of the Company among
other accruals (including auditing, legal, printing and tax fees) and the
accounting treatment for complex financial instruments.
Based on the foregoing, Management concluded that a deficiency in internal
control over financial reporting existed relating to the accounting treatment
for complex financial instruments and that the failure to properly account for
such items, including the omission of certain material Nasdaq fee accruals among
other accruals, constituted a material weakness as defined in the SEC
regulations.
In light of this material weakness, on September 30, 2022, the Company's
management and the Audit Committee of the Company's Board of Directors,
concluded that the Company's financial statements for the year ended December
31, 2021 and the quarters ended June 30, 2021, September 30, 2021, March 31,
2022 and June 30, 2022 should no longer be relied upon and that it is
appropriate to restate the Company's financial statements for such periods.
Therefore, the Company will be filing an amended Form 10-K for the year ended
December 31, 2021, which will include June 30, 2021 and September 30, 2021, and
amended Form 10-Qs for the quarters ended March 31, 2022 and June 30, 2022 to
appropriately reflect the Nasdaq fee accruals among other accruals (including
auditing, legal, printing and tax fees) and the accounting treatment for complex
financial instruments. The Company's management previously determined that the
Company's disclosure controls and procedures and internal control over financial
reporting were not effective for the year ended December 31, 2021.
